Key Fob

The key fob you've got on your Picanto lets you lock and unlock your vehicle with a simple press of a button. You can also use it to open your trunk or tailgate in the event that your car is equipped with one of these features. However, if you're having problems with your key fob, it may be time for an upgrade in battery or reprogramming. There are a few things that could cause your fob's key to stop working for a variety of reasons, including a dead coin battery, defective buttons, signal interference, water damage and receiver module problems.

A dead battery for a coin is the most common reason for a non-working key fob. A new battery will fix the issue within a matter of minutes. If the new battery fails to solve the issue, there could be another issue with your keyless remote system that requires more detailed troubleshooting.

The first thing you should do to check your fob's battery is to press its lock button and see whether it works. Close the doors of your kia spare key, then press the lock button to test. It will be successful when the door locks cycle and the horn sounds only once. If you have any concerns, our expert auto service team will be delighted to assist you throughout the procedure.

Remote Start

Picanto keyfobs can communicate in various ways with your vehicle. It can lock or unlock doors or start your car and activate interior LEDs or Puddle lighting. It also controls the rear camera. It can even park your vehicle from a distance! But, if your Kia Picanto remote starts aren't functioning, it could be due to many different reasons.

The most common reason is a dead or damaged battery in the key fob. It is essential to replace the battery by another one that is of the same voltage, size, and specifications. A battery that is too large or small could cause damage to the circuit board of the key fob.

Damage from water to the chip inside the key fob is a different possibility. If your Picanto key fob was exposed to clean tap water or rain, it's probably safe to remove the battery and clean the chip using alcohol and paper towels. However, if the key fob was exposed to salt water or soapy water, it's likely to be damaged and will need to be replaced.
